Nutrient-rich composition
African breadfruit is loaded with essential nutrients such as vitamin C, potassium, and dietary fiber. Vitamin C is important for immune function and skin health, while potassium helps maintain healthy blood pressure levels. Dietary fiber promotes digestion and keeps you full. These nutrients make it a great option for anyone looking to improve their overall health.

Versatile culinary uses
The versatility of African breadfruit in cooking is unmatched. It can be roasted, boiled, or even mashed just like potatoes. Its mild flavor makes it blend well with a number of ingredients, making it perfect for soups, stews, or even salads. This adaptability makes it easy to include in your daily meals without compromising on taste.

Potential health benefits
Eating African breadfruit may offer several health benefits, owing to its rich nutrient profile. The high fiber content can help with weight management by keeping you full longer after meals. The antioxidants present may help fight oxidative stress in the body. Further research is needed to fully understand these benefits.

Sustainable farming practices
Growing African breadfruit also promotes sustainable agriculture as it requires less water than other crops and grows well in poor soil conditions. This makes it an ideal crop for communities facing environmental challenges or limited resources. By supporting the cultivation of this fruit, you can contribute positively toward sustainable food production efforts across the globe.
